The Last Trick Summary

It is two days later, and Leiter is driving Bond to the airport in his large sedan to catch a plane back to London. Bond asks Leiter if they have caught up with Goldfinger yet. Leiter tells him that they have not. Goldfinger, Galore and the other gangsters somehow vanished off the train. They know they did not make it to the Russian submarine and have not shown up at the warehouse in New York, or at the borders with Mexico or Canada. The President himself is very angry about it, Leiter tells Bond.
